  • Long summary description Nokia 5220 XpressMusic + free HS-16 headset 5.08 cm (2") 78 g Green :

    Nokia 5220 XpressMusic + free HS-16 headset. Form factor: Bar. Display diagonal: 5.08 cm (2"), Display resolution: 240 x 320 pixels. Rear camera resolution (numeric): 2 MP. Bluetooth. FM radio. Battery technology: Lithium-Ion (Li-Ion), Battery capacity: 1020 mAh, Standby time (2G): 406 h. Weight: 78 g. Product colour: Green

Compared with Sony Ericssons rapid-fire succession of Walkman phones, Nokias XpressMusic roll-out has been distinctly low-key, with just a handful of models sporting Nokias music-majoring label.Now, with the launch of Nokias Comes With Music unlimi...
  • Good quality music player, Dedicated music player controls on outside, 3.5mm headphone socket, 512MB MicroSD card supplied, Unusual asymmetrical slimline design, 2-megapixel camera, FM radio, Decent set of applications included...
  • No 3G, No Wi-Fi, Camera is average quality with no flash or autofocus, No GPS, Limited onboard storage, No smartphone OS...
